Odal
Definition of Odal
O´dal
n.
1.
(Law)
Among
the
early
and
medieval
Teutonic
peoples
,
esp
.
Scandinavians
,
the
heritable
land
held
by
the
various
odalmen
constituting
a
family
or
kindred
of
freeborn
tribesmen
;
also
,
the
ownership
of
such
land
.
The
odal
was
subject
only
to
certain
rights
of
the
family
or
kindred
in
restricting
the
freedom
of
transfer
or
sale
and
giving
certain
rights
of
redemption
in
case
of
change
of
ownership
by
inheritance
,
etc
.,
and
perhaps
to
other
rights
of
the
kindred
or
the
tribe
.
Survivals
of
the
early
odal
estates
and
tenure
exist
in
Orkney
and
Shetland
,
where
it
is
usually
called
by
the
variant
form
udal
.
a.
1.
(Law)
Noting
,
or
pert
.
to
,
odal
land
or
ownership
.
